Senate Bill 1016 Summary
-
Amends Arizona Revised Statutes section 38-748 to clarify employer liability when the Arizona State Retirement System (ASRS) provides benefits based on ineligible contributions or compensation.
-
Employers must pay ASRS any unfunded liability resulting from benefits provided to persons ineligible for ASRS membership or benefits based on ineligible compensation, with interest accruing if payment is not made within 90 days.
-
Credited service stops accruing when ASRS or a court determines it is legally obligated to provide any benefit or credit based on the ineligible contributions.
-
Expands the definition of "unfunded liability" to separately address two scenarios: persons ineligible for ASRS membership and contributions on ineligible compensation, using actuarial assumptions to calculate the difference between actual and potential benefits.
-
ASRS retains full account balances if they exceed the present value of benefits owed and is not required to refund or credit any excess amounts.
